Wooden Peacock Clutch with red leather interior and live hinges, D-Ring holes for crossbody wear, and magnet holes.
Engrave the Circle so that the magnet will fit snug in it's place and cut out the holes for the magnet and D-Rings so it'll make it easier to assemble
Install your D- Rings and magnets and glue your liner to the inside of the clutch.
Glue the insides of the Clutch to assemble. I found it easier starting with the “Front” flap and gluing the sides to that first and then rolling the bottom live edge to align the side with the back of the clutch.
